Course Description

This course is required for all 2nd Mates upgrading to Chief Mate/Master. The Advanced Shiphandling Course is presented in two, one-week modules, CMM-SHS-ADV I and CMM-SHS-ADV II. Both weeks must be completed successfully within one year before a STCW compliant 70-Hour Advanced Shiphandling certificate of competence will be issued.  The attendee will gain an understanding and proficiency in shiphandling on a Full Mission Simulator.  A Basic Shiphandling course or equivalent experience through sea service is a prerequisite for this course.

Any applicant who has successfully completed 70-Hour Advanced Shiphandling (I & II) course will satisfy the Advanced Shiphandling training requirements for STCW95 certification as Master or Chief Mate on vessels of 500 or more gross tonnage (ITC).  The practical assessments in this will be accepted as the equivalent of the following assessments form the National Assessment Guidelines for Table A-II/2 of the STCW Code: M-3-1A; M-7-1A; M-7-2A; M-7-3A; M-7-3B; M-7-4A; M-7-5A: M-8-1A; M-8-2A; M-8-3A; M-8-4A; M-8-5A; M-8-6A; M-8-6B; M-8-7A; M-8-8A and M-8-9A.  Applicants who have successfully completed this course need not present completed "Control Sheets" for these assessments in application for STCW certification.
